Rollei Superpan 200

description Rollei Superpan 200 Overview

Rollei Superpan 200 is a super-panchromatic black-and-white photographic film produced by Maco and distributed under the Rollei brand. With an ISO 200 standard speed, it is rebranded from Agfa-Gevaert's Aviphot Pan 200, an aerial surveillance film. Its emulsion features extended red sensitivity, making it well-suited for landscape, forensic, and infrared-enhanced photography when paired with appropriate filters.

help Rollei Superpan 200 FAQ

What is Rollei Superpan 200?

Rollei Superpan 200 is a super-panchromatic black-and-white negative film made by Maco and sold under the Rollei brand. It has a standard speed of ISO 200.

What film is Rollei Superpan 200 based on?

Rollei Superpan 200 is rebranded from Agfa-Gevaert Aviphot Pan 200. Aviphot Pan 200 was originally designed for aerial surveillance rather than ordinary consumer photography.

What does super-panchromatic mean for this film?

Super-panchromatic sensitivity extends the film's response farther into the red and near-infrared part of the spectrum than ordinary panchromatic film. This can change how foliage, skies, and red objects render in black and white.

How should Rollei Superpan 200 be loaded and processed?

It is commonly sold as 35mm black-and-white film and should be loaded in subdued light like other unexposed film. Development times depend on the developer, dilution, agitation, and exposure rating, so the manufacturer's current data sheet should guide processing.
